PASO 1: IDENTIFICAR Y APLICAR LAS HERRAMIENTAS BÁSICAS PARA PROGRAMAR VISUAL BASIC BASICO
APORTES INDIVIDUALES
PRESENTADO POR: LIEVER ROJAS SCARPETA CÓDIGO: 1075283152
PRESENTADO A: JAIME RUBIANO LLORENTE
GRUPO: 201416_12
UNIVERSIDAD NACIONAL ABIERTA Y A DISTANCIA ESCUELA DE CIENCIAS BÁSICAS TECNOLOGÍA E INGENIERÍA CEAD PITALITO – PITALITO – 2018 2018
Realizar la revisión de la caja de herramientas de Visual Basic 2010 2015 o 2017 según la selección del grupo de trabajo y seleccionar 15 herramientas de forma individual, realizar una descripción de cada una de ellas con su imagen, funcionalidad, uso y al menos 10 propiedades de cada una.
1. Puntero
Proporciona una forma de mover y cambiar el tamaño de los formularios y controles Propiedades:
Obtiene el AccessibleObject que está asignado al control. Obtiene o establece la descripción de la acción predeterminada del control que usan las aplicaciones cliente de accesibilidad. Obtiene o establece la descripción del control que usan las aplicaciones cliente de accesibilidad.
Obtiene o establece el rol accesible del control.
Obtiene o establece el color del borde de un control de forma o línea.
Obtiene o establece el estilo del borde de un control de forma o línea.
Obtiene o establece el ancho del borde de un control de forma o línea.
Obtiene un valor que indica si un control de forma o línea puede recibir el foco.
Obtiene o establece el menú contextual asociado con un control de línea o forma.
Obtiene o establece el nombre del control que usan las aplicaciones cliente de accesibilidad.
2. Button
El Button de Windows Forms permite al usuario hacer clic en él para llevar a cabo una acción. El Button puede mostrar texto e imágenes. Al hacer clic en el botón, parece como si se hubiera presionado y soltado. Propiedades:
Esta API admite la infraestructura producto y no está diseñada para usarse directamente desde el código.
Obtiene un objeto Application que representa el creador del control Button.
Obtiene un objeto Border que representa el borde del control Button.
Obtiene la distancia, en puntos, entre el borde inferior del control Button y el borde superior de la hoja de cálculo. Obtiene un objeto Range que representa la celda que queda bajo la esquina inferior derecha del control Button.
Obtiene un valor que indica la aplicación en la que se creó el control Button.
Obtiene o establece el alto del control Button.
Obtiene el número de índice del control Button dentro de la colección de OLEObjects de la hoja. Obtiene un objeto Interior que representa el interior del control Button. Obtiene o establece la distancia, expresada en puntos, entre el borde izquierdo del control Button y el borde izquierdo de la hoja de cálculo.
3. CheckBox
Permite tener opciones sobre las que e l usuario confirma o niega. Propiedades:
Esta API admite la infraestructura producto y no está diseñada para usarse directamente desde el código.
Obtiene un objeto Application que representa el creador del control CheckBox.
Obtiene un objeto Border que representa el borde del control CheckBox.
Obtiene la distancia, en puntos, entre el borde inferior del control CheckBox y el borde superior de la hoja de cálculo. Obtiene un objeto Range que representa la celda que queda bajo l a esquina inferior derecha del control CheckBox.
Obtiene un valor que indica la aplicación en la que se creó el control CheckBox.
Obtiene o establece el alto del control CheckBox.
Obtiene el número de índice del control CheckBox dentro de la colección de OLEObjects de la hoja. Obtiene un objeto Interior que representa el interior del control CheckBox. Obtiene o establece la distancia, expresada en puntos, entre el borde izquierdo del controlCheckBox y el borde izquierdo de la hoja de cálculo.
4. CheckedListBox
Muestra una lista de elementos, como el ListBox controlar y también puede mostrar una marca de verificación junto a los elementos de la lista. Propiedades:
Esta API admite la infraestructura producto y no está diseñada para usarse directamente desde el código. Obtiene la distancia, en puntos, entre el borde inferior de CheckedListBox y el borde superior del documento.
Obtiene o establece el alto del control CheckedListBox .
Obtiene la InlineShape subyacente de la CheckedListBox.
Obtiene o establece la distancia, en puntos, entre el borde izquierdo de CheckedListBox y el borde izquierdo del documento. Obtiene la distancia, en puntos, entre el borde derecho de CheckedListBox y el borde izquierdo del documento. Obtiene la Shape subyacente de la CheckedListBox. Obtiene o establece la distancia, en puntos, entre el borde superior de CheckedListBox y el borde superior del documento. Establece o devuelve el ancho de CheckedListBox en puntos.
5. ComboBox
Se utiliza para mostrar datos en un c uadro combinado desplegable. De forma predeterminada, aparece en dos partes: la parte superior es un cuadro de texto que permite al usuario escribir un elemento de lista. La segunda parte es un cuadro de lista que muestra una lista de e lementos desde el que el usuario puede seleccionar uno. Propiedades:
Obtiene AccessibleObject asignado al control.(Heredado de Control). Obtiene o establece la descripción de la acción predeterminada del control que usan las aplicaciones cliente de accesibilidad.(Heredado de Control). Obtiene o establece la descripción del control que las aplicaciones cliente de accesibilidad utilizan.(Heredado de Control).
Obtiene o establece el nombre del control que las aplicaciones cliente de accesibilidad utilizan.(Heredado de Control). Obtiene o establece el rol accesible del control. (Heredado de Control). Obtiene o establece un valor que indica si el control puede aceptar los datos que el usuario arrastra al mismo.(Heredado de Control). Obtiene un valor que indica si la lista habilita la selección de elementos de lista.(Heredado de ListControl). Obtiene o establece los bordes del contenedor al que está enlazado un control y determina cómo se cambia el tamaño de un control con su elemento primario.(Heredado de Control). Obtiene o establece una opción que controla cómo funciona la finalización automática para ComboBox. Obtiene un valor que indica si el control puede recibir el foco.(Heredado de Control).
6. DateTimePicker
Permite al usuario seleccionar un único elemento de una lista de fechas u horas. Cuando se utiliza para representar una fecha, aparece en dos partes: una lista desplegable con una fecha representada como texto y una cuadrícula que aparece al hacer clic en la flecha a bajo junto a la lista. Propiedades:
Obtiene AccessibleObject asignado al control.(Heredado de Control). Obtiene o establece la descripción de la acción predeterminada del control que usan las aplicaciones cliente de accesibilidad.(Heredado de Control). Obtiene o establece la descripción del control que las aplicaciones cliente de accesibilidad utilizan.(Heredado de Control). Obtiene o establece el nombre del control que las aplicaciones cliente de accesibilidad utilizan.(Heredado de Control). Obtiene o establece el rol accesible del control. (Heredado de Control). Obtiene o establece un valor que indica si el control puede aceptar los datos que el usuario arrastra al mismo.(Heredado de Control). Obtiene o establece a dónde se desplaza este control en ScrollControlIntoView.(Heredado de Control).
Esta API admite la infraestructura producto y no está diseñada para usarse directamente desde el código. Esta propiedad no es relevante para esta clase.(Heredado de Control). Obtiene o establece un valor que indica el color de fondo del control DateTimePicker.(Invalida Control.BackColor ). Obtiene o establece la plantilla BindingContext para el control.(Heredado de Control).
7. Label
Se utilizan para mostrar texto o imágenes que no se puede editar el usuario. Se usan para identificar los objetos en un formulario, para proporcionar una descripción de qué cierto control realizará si hace clic en, por ejemplo, o para mostrar información en respuesta a un evento de tiempo de ejecución o el proceso de la aplicación. Propiedades:
Obtiene AccessibleObject asignado al control.(Heredado de Control). Obtiene o establece la descripción de la acción predeterminada del control que usan las aplicaciones cliente de accesibilidad.(Heredado de Control). Obtiene o establece la descripción del control que las aplicaciones cliente de accesibilidad utilizan.(Heredado de Control). Obtiene o establece el nombre del control que las aplicaciones cliente de accesibilidad utilizan.(Heredado de Control). Obtiene o establece el rol accesible del control. (Heredado de Control). Obtiene o establece un valor que indica si el control puede aceptar los datos que el usuario arrastra al mismo.(Heredado de Control). Obtiene o establece los bordes del contenedor al que está enlazado un control y determina cómo se cambia el tamaño de un control con su elemento primario.(Heredado de Control). Obtiene o establece a dónde se desplaza este control en ScrollControlIntoView.(Heredado de Control). Obtiene o establece un valor que indica si el control cambia automáticamente de tamaño para mostrar todo su contenido.(Invalida Control.AutoSize). Obtiene o establece el color de fondo del control.(Heredado de Control).
8. LinkLabel
Permite agregar vínculos de estilo Web a aplicaciones de Windows Forms. También puede establecer parte del texto como un vínculo a un objeto o una página Web. Propiedades:
Obtiene AccessibleObject asignado al control.(Heredado de Control). Obtiene o establece la descripción de la acción predeterminada del control que usan las aplicaciones cliente de accesibilidad.(Heredado de Control). Obtiene o establece la descripción del control que las aplicaciones cliente de accesibilidad utilizan.(Heredado de Control). Obtiene o establece el nombre del control que las aplicaciones cliente de accesibilidad utilizan.(Heredado de Control).
Obtiene o establece el rol accesible del control. (Heredado de Control).
Obtiene o establece el color utilizado para mostrar un vínculo activo.
Obtiene o establece un valor que indica si el control puede aceptar los datos que el usuario arrastra al mismo.(Heredado de Control). Obtiene o establece los bordes del contenedor al que está enlazado un control y determina cómo se cambia el tamaño de un control con su elemento primario.(Heredado de Control). Obtiene o establece a dónde se desplaza este control en ScrollControlIntoView.(Heredado de Control). Obtiene o establece el color de fondo del control.(Heredado de Control).
9. ListBox
Muestra una lista de elementos desde los cuales el usuario puede seleccionar uno o más. Propiedades:
Esta API admite la infraestructura producto y no está diseñada para usarse directamente desde el código. Obtiene un objeto Application que representa el creador del control ListBox.
Obtiene un objeto Border que representa el borde del control ListBox. Obtiene la distancia, en puntos, entre el borde inferior del control ListBox y el borde superior de la hoja de cálculo. Obtiene un objeto Range que representa la celda que queda bajo la esquina inferior derecha del control ListBox.
Obtiene un valor que indica la aplicación en la que se creó el control ListBox.
Obtiene o establece el alto del control ListBox.
Obtiene el número de índice del control ListBox dentro de la colección de OLEObjects de la hoja. Obtiene un objeto Interior que representa el interior del control ListBox. Obtiene o establece un valor que indica si se puede modificar el control ListBox en tiempo de diseño cuando la hoja está protegida.
10. ListView
Muestra una colección de elementos que se pueden mostrar mediante un cuatro de vi stas diferentes. Propiedades:
Esta API admite la infraestructura producto y no está diseñada para usarse directamente desde el código.
Obtiene un objeto Application que representa el creador del control ListView.
Obtiene un objeto Border que representa el borde del control ListView.
Obtiene la distancia, en puntos, entre el borde inferior del control ListView y el borde superior de la hoja de cálculo. Obtiene un objeto Range que representa la celda que queda bajo la esquina inferior derecha del control ListView.
Obtiene un valor que indica la aplicación en la que se creó el control ListView.
Obtiene o establece el alto del control ListView.
Obtiene el número de índice del control ListView dentro de la colección de OLEObjects de la hoja.
Obtiene un objeto Interior que representa el interior del control ListView.
Obtiene un valor que representa el tipo de objeto OLE.
11. ProgressBar
Indica el progreso de una acción mostrando un número adecuado de rectángulos dispuestos en una barra horizontal. Propiedades:
Obtiene o establece la distancia, en puntos, entre el borde izquierdo de ProgressBar y el borde izquierdo del documento.
Obtiene la distancia, en puntos, entre el borde derecho de ProgressBar y el borde izquierdo del documento. Obtiene o establece la distancia, en puntos, entre el borde superior de ProgressBar y el borde superior del documento.
Establece o devuelve el ancho de ProgressBar en puntos.
Obtiene o establece el alto del control ProgressBar.
12. MonthCalendar
Presenta una interfaz gráfica intuitiva para los usuarios ver y establecer la información de fecha. Propiedades:
Obtiene o establece la descripción de la acción predeterminada del control que usan las aplicaciones cliente de accesibilidad.(Heredado de Control). Obtiene o establece la descripción del control que las aplicaciones cliente de accesibilidad utilizan.(Heredado de Control). Obtiene o establece el nombre del control que las aplicaciones cliente de accesibilidad utilizan.(Heredado de Control). Obtiene o establece el rol accesible del control. (Heredado de Control). Obtiene o establece un valor que indica si el control puede aceptar los datos que el usuario arrastra al mismo.(Heredado de Control). Obtiene o establece la matriz de objetos DateTime que determina los días del año que se muestran en negrita.
Obtiene o establece a dónde se desplaza este control en ScrollControlIntoView.(Heredado de Control). Obtiene o establece el color de fondo del control.(Invalida Control.BackColor). Obtiene o establece la matriz de objetos DateTime que determina las fechas no periódicas que se muestran en negrita.
13. NotifyIcon
Muestra iconos en el área de notificación de estado de la barra de tareas para procesos que se ejecutan en segundo plano y no lo haría en caso contrario, tienen interfaces de usuario. Un ejemplo sería un programa antivirus al que se puede acceder haciendo clic en un icono en el área de notificación de estado de la barra de tareas. Propiedades:
Obtiene o establece el icono que se muestra en el globo de sugerencias asociado al NotifyIcon. Obtiene o establece el título del globo de sugerencias mostrado en el NotifyIcon. Obtiene IContainer que contiene Component.(Heredado de Component). Obtiene o establece el menú contextual para el icono. Obtiene o establece el menú contextual asociado al NotifyIcon. Obtiene o establece el sitio actual. Obtiene o establece la ISite de la Component.(Heredado de Component). Obtiene o establece un objeto que contiene datos sobre el NotifyIcon. Obtiene o establece el texto de información sobre herramientas que aparece cuando se sitúa el puntero en un icono del área de notificación. Obtiene o establece un valor que indica si el icono es visible en el área de notificación de la barra de tareas.
14. NumericUpDown
Viene determinado por su Value propiedad. Puede escribir pruebas condicionales para el valor del control, como ocurre con cualquier otra propiedad. Propiedades:
Obtiene una colección de objetos de aceleración ordenados para el NumericUpDown control. Obtiene o establece la descripción de la acción predeterminada del control que usan las aplicaciones cliente de accesibilidad.(Heredado de Control). Obtiene AccessibleObject asignado al control.(Heredado de Control). Obtiene o establece la descripción del control que las aplicaciones cliente de accesibilidad utilizan.(Heredado de Control). Obtiene o establece el nombre del control que las aplicaciones cliente de accesibilidad utilizan.(Heredado de Control). Obtiene o establece el rol accesible del control. (Heredado de Control). Obtiene o establece el control activo en el control contenedor.(Heredado de ContainerControl). Obtiene o establece un valor que indica si el control puede aceptar los datos que el usuario arrastra al mismo.(Heredado de Control). Obtiene o establece las dimensiones a las que se diseñó el control.(Heredado de ContainerControl). Obtiene el factor de escala entre las dimensiones de escala automática actuales y en tiempo de diseño.(Heredado de ContainerControl).
15. PictureBox
Se utiliza para mostrar gráficos en formato de mapa de bits, GIF, JPEG, metarchivo o icono. Propiedades:
Obtiene AccessibleObject asignado al control.(Heredado de Control). Obtiene o establece la descripción de la acción predeterminada del control que usan las aplicaciones cliente de accesibilidad.(Heredado de Control). Obtiene o establece la descripción del control que las aplicaciones cliente de accesibilidad utilizan.(Heredado de Control).
Obtiene o establece el nombre del control que las aplicaciones cliente de accesibilidad utilizan.(Heredado de Control). Obtiene o establece el rol accesible del control. (Heredado de Control). Esta API admite la infraestructura producto y no está diseñada para usarse directamente desde el código.
Reemplaza el Control.AllowDrop propiedad.(Invalida Control.AllowDrop).
Obtiene o establece el color de fondo del control.(Heredado de Control).
Obtiene o establece la imagen de fondo que se muestra en el control.(Heredado de Control). Obtiene o establece la plantilla BindingContext para el control.(Heredado de Control). Indica el estilo del borde para el control.
FUENTE BIBLIOGRÁFICA https://msdn.microsoft.com/es-es/library